The Art of Typographic Expression

Typographic expression is at the core of visual communication in both digital and print media. It involves the artful arrangement of type to convey meaning, evoke emotions, and create visually engaging content.

The Intersection of Type Design and Design Principles

Type design plays a pivotal role in the visual appeal of digital and print media. It encompasses the creation of typefaces, fonts, and letterforms that are fundamental to effective communication. At the same time, design principles such as hierarchy, balance, contrast, and alignment guide the placement and styling of typographic elements, influencing how information is presented and perceived by the audience.

Typographic Expression in Digital Media

In digital media, typographic expression is crucial for user experience and interaction. From web design to mobile interfaces, typography sets the tone for the content and reflects the brand's identity. Furthermore, responsive typography ensures readability across various devices and screen sizes, enhancing the overall user experience.

Typographic Expression in Print Media

Print media, including books, magazines, and brochures, relies on typographic expression to convey information and captivate readers. Type design choices, such as serif or sans-serif fonts, letter spacing, and kerning, significantly impact the readability and visual appeal of printed materials. Additionally, the integration of typography with other design elements, such as imagery and layout, contributes to the overall aesthetic and impact of the printed piece.

The Role of Type Design in Creative Expression

As an essential part of typographic expression, type design embodies the artistic and technical aspects of creating letterforms. Type designers carefully craft typefaces, considering factors such as legibility, style, and historical context. The evolution of type design reflects cultural shifts and artistic movements, shaping the visual language of digital and print media.

Embracing Innovation and Tradition in Typographic Expression

While digital media presents new opportunities for typographic experimentation and dynamic typography, print media maintains a timeless charm. Understanding the interplay between traditional typographic conventions and modern design trends empowers creators to communicate effectively across different media platforms.
